"largely silenced" is a bit like "mostly a virgin" or "a little bit pregnant."
Not the same thing, though Alex. "Silence" is at one end of a scale, with "(a word meaning total noise)" at the other. You can, therefore, say "almost silent" to indicate how far along that scale you are.
Pregnancy is an absolute; a binary condition; on or off - either you is or you ain't.
The only scale is that which has fallen of the eye of the ex-maiden concerned.
